charset=UTF-8; format=flowed Content-Transfer-Encoding: 8bit Precedence: bulk List-ID: X-Mailing-List: git@vger.kernel.org Hi Carlo On 20/01/2023 11:35, Carlo Marcelo Arenas Belón wrote: > Commands `git switch -C` and `git checkout -B` neglect to check whether > the provided branch is already checked out in some other worktree, as > shown by the following: > > $ git worktree list > .../foo beefb00f [main] > $ git worktree add ../other > Preparing worktree (new branch 'other') > HEAD is now at beefb00f first > $ cd ../other > $ git switch -C main > Switched to and reset branch 'main' > $ git worktree list > .../foo beefb00f [main] > .../other beefb00f [main] > > Fix this problem by teaching `git switch -C` and `git checkout -B` to > check whether the branch in question is already checked out elsewhere. > > Unlike what it is done for `git switch` and `git checkout`, that have > an historical exception to ignore other worktrees if the branch to > check is the current one (as required when called as part of other > tools), the logic implemented is more strict and will require the user > to invoke the command with `--ignore-other-worktrees` to explicitly > indicate they want the risky behaviour. > > This matches the current behaviour of `git branch -f` and is safer; for > more details see the tests in t2400. As I said before, it would be much easier for everyone else to understand the changes if you wrote out what they were rather than saying "look at the tests".
